Output 83fbb3642a9e09eef32326d23457dadc2af606b9ad6774284a397f99c2e54a9a:0

value
2050570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f67546e7dfbf00221e00d989b41e4bf3a48944c OP_EQUAL
address
3APTuFP8ewQoQHUBgNLosDfMABFs1LmQxo
transaction
83fbb3642a9e09eef32326d23457dadc2af606b9ad6774284a397f99c2e54a9a
confirmations
444130
spent
true